The food service sector has seen explosive growth in recent years, driven by the increasing demand for effortless on-demand services. With platforms like Uber Eats and DoorDash revolutionizing the way people request meals, the emphasis has shifted to developing cutting-edge food delivery apps. These apps offer users the option to order food from their favorite restaurants and have it delivered directly to their location. For companies, the challenge is to utilize technology to enhance delivery logistics and ensure a smooth customer experience.

The Impact of the Pandemic on Food Delivery Services


The COVID-19 pandemic has had a profound impact on the delivery services, accelerating its expansion as consumers opted for on-demand apps due to social distancing guidelines. The shift has emphasized the importance of digital transformation in the food industry, with restaurants rapidly adopting e-commerce platforms and delivery apps. As the world adapts to new normals, food delivery businesses must persist in innovating to satisfy evolving consumer demands and secure business growth.
